Responsibilities:
- Process inbound shipments, verifying contents and quantities.
- Pick, pack, and stage orders for outbound shipment.
- Operate forklifts, pallet jacks, and other machinery safely.
- Maintain inventory accuracy through diligent tracking and cycle counting.
- Ensure the warehouse is kept clean, organized, and free of hazards.
- Follow all company Safety guidelines, including the mandatory use of PPE.
- Assist in loading and unloading trucks.
- Collaborate with team members to meet daily operational targets.
- Contribute to the continuous improvement of warehouse processes.
- Understand the importance of Lifting protocols and proper body mechanics.
Qualifications:
High school diploma or equivalent. Proven ability to perform physical tasks, including frequent Lifting up to 50 pounds. Prior experience in a warehouse or distribution center environment. Strong attention to detail and accuracy. Knowledge of Safety procedures in a warehouse setting. Good communication and interpersonal skills. Ability to work independently and as part of a team. Familiarity with logistics operations. Must be reliable and punctual. Ability to operate warehouse equipment.
